Track local weather conditions effortlessly with the IOT Base Weather Monitoring Station DIY Solar Powered WiFi Weather Station Kit. Powered sustainably by a solar panel and controlled by the Wemos D1 Mini Pro microcontroller, this kit enables you to monitor temperature, humidity, and atmospheric pressure remotely via WiFi.
Equipped with the highly accurate BME280 sensor, this weather station delivers reliable environmental data, ideal for students, hobbyists, educators, and IoT enthusiasts. The integrated TP4056 charging board ensures efficient battery management, while the Li-Ion battery keeps your station powered even without sunlight.
